Features of Payment Gateway Integration in Mobile Applications
1. Merchant Account Registration
For receiving the capital at the end, you need to set up your personalized business account known as a merchant account. It is a kind of administrative fund account that is handled by the business owners themselves. For direct payment to you, you can integrate the platforms like PayPal and Stripe. There are two types of merchant accounts:
Dedicated account: It is a discrete account solely accessed by you for your business for payment-collecting purposes. Although it gives you control over the finances, still it incurs high expenditure on the overall sales volume.
Aggregated account: it is kind of a joint account. Here, other businesses also share the same finances as you, but the withdrawal of the equal share takes time.
2. Payment Pathways
Several digital payment platforms provide account linkage to directly transfer funds from their total balance in your business account. Platforms like PayPal, Stripe, Braintree, and other online payment apps integrate their application functions with the app.
The other methods like credit cards, debit cards, internet banking, and other methods of payment will automatically get linked in the mobile app which will make the checkout process less time-consuming and lengthy.
3. Payment APIs
API Pathways is a medium of payment gateway integration in mobile apps. It allows the payment apps or platforms to track the conversion rate of the users by simply transactional data monitoring and effectiveness during the final purchasing process.
While some of the APIs instill their service providers, others will utilize third-party APIs. it varies according to the customization and fluency functions they can provide to amplify the user experience.
